Filing 12
ORDER - For the reasons stated in the accompanying Memorandum Opinion, the Motion for TRO (ECF No. #7 ) is DENIED because the Court finds it appropriate to abstain from hearing the case, based on the Younger abstention doctrine. Plaintiffs' pending Motion to Admit the FOIA Video (ECF No. #8 ) is thus DENIED as MOOT. This case is hereby DISMISSED without prejudice, pursuant to Younger. The Court does not grant leave to amend, rendering this Order final and appealable. Should Plaintiff desire to appeal, a written notice of appeal must be filed with the Clerk of the Court within thirty (30) days of the date of entry hereof. Failure to file a notice of appeal within that period may result in the loss of the ability to appeal. The case is now CLOSED. It is so Ordered. Signed by District Judge Roderick C. Young on 7/18/2025. Memorandum Opinion and Order were mailed to the plaintiffs. (sbea)
